Rockhopper was established in 2004 with a strategy to invest in and undertake an offshore oil exploration programme in the North Falkland Basin. It was floated on AIM in August 2005. Rockhopper was the first company to make a commercial oil discovery in the Falklands. Today Rockhopper is the largest acreage holder in the North Falkland Basin, with interests in the Greater Mediterranean region.

...........Trading in Rockhopper Exploration shares was suspended nine times on AIM after the price plunged by almost 77 per cent, before recovering most of those stinging losses almost as quickly.
The London Stock Exchange is understood to have asked the Financial Services Authority to take a look..............
